Hubertus Von Hohenlohe infiltrates his photographs in a shameless and almost arrogant way, being both spectator and protagonist, an uninvited voyeur who sneaks into his own party. The artist successfully mixes intuition and careful post-production work to create a universe that is totally playful, fresh and different.

Announcing his life as if it were a product for sale, his work becomes an advertisement, the vibrant colours of the city, the lights and the movement create a captivating space where the artist loses himself in a sort of almost sacred collages; the venerated saints are ourselves, our ego, our image. The iconography of movies and advertising surrender to the repeated image of the artist who elevates his figure almost to the altars of narcissism.
